South Africa may sponsor Tottenham Hotspur in 48 million euro deal

The Daily Maverick newspaper has reported that South Africa’s government is looking into sponsoring Premier League team Tottenham Hotspur in a three-year deal worth 48 million euros.
Pretoria hopes it would generate more tourism and, according to official documents seen by the paper, is on “the verge of being finalised.”
President Cyril Ramaphosa will give his State of the Nation address on February 10th and it’s believed the deal will be announced then.
Rwanda already has a football sponsorship deal with Premier League side Arsenal worth around 39 million euros that also promotes tourism.
